The thing with the Disney resorts, IME, is that the rooms themselves are all very similar whether you're in a value, standard or expensive one. It's the other facilities and location of the hotel that are different between them.
So at Port Orleans there is no fancy restaurant (at least I don't recall there being one), but there is a basic counter service place. And the pools are very nice, but not spectacular. You would need to get one of the Disney buses to the parks. (That is only a drawback if you have a pushchair that needs to be folded up, as opposed to a resort which has direct monorail or ferry service.)
